Product Details

This industrial-grade Modbus RTU 32-channel relay module with an RS485 interface offers multiple isolation protection circuits for enhanced safety and reliability. It comes in a rail-mount ABS case for easy installation. Using the Modbus RTU protocol, it provides fast, stable, and safe communication, making it perfect for industrial control equipment. Features include a configurable device address (1 - 255) for multi-device cascading on the RS485 bus, a flash-on/flash-off function, a 7 - 36V wide voltage power supply, onboard power supply and ADI magnetic isolation, resettable fuses and TVS diodes for surge protection, optocoupler isolation, a dedicated relay driver chip, a reverse-proof circuit, high-quality relays with a contact rating of ≤10A 250VAC/30VDC, and 3 LEDs for status indication. When many devices are cascaded or the communication distance is long, RS485 repeaters may be needed. The power supply adapter is not included by default, and a 12V power supply is recommended if needed. Check the wiki at www.waveshare.com/wiki/Modbus_RTU_Relay_32CH for more information.

Using this Modbus RTU 32-channel relay module is a breeze. First, make sure to install it in the rail-mount ABS case for easy and safe setup. Connect it to your system via the RS485 interface and configure the device address between 1 and 255 according to your needs. You can cascade multiple devices on the RS485 bus to expand your control system. For the power supply, use a 7 - 36V wide voltage source. If you need a power supply, it's recommended to get a 12V one as the adapter is not included by default. When using the flash-on/flash-off function, you can send commands to turn the relay on for a while and then have it close automatically. Keep in mind that if you have many devices cascaded or the communication distance is long, you'll need to use RS485 repeaters. As for maintenance, check the resettable fuses and other protection circuits regularly to ensure they are working properly. Avoid incorrect connections as the reverse-proof circuit can only prevent accidental damage to a certain extent. Also, make sure the environment where the module is used is clean and dry to keep it in good condition.
